I just spent the weekend at the Ox Yoke Inn and thoroughly enjoyed it. This place is a family run operation and what a great family — the owners are motorcyclists and just damn nice people. This is really three reviews for this single spot: Restaurant, Bar and accommodations(hotel/cabins). Restaurant: breakfast was tasty as can be, chicken finger snack to put down a base for myriad beers was spot on and when the guy next to me had his burger put in front of him, I was envious(and suddenly hungry again)…needless to say he made a point of telling me how good it was, frequently. Bar: PA is a strange place when it comes to booz’in…bars sell take away six packs, which to me is the strangest thing ever but, it actually turned out great for us, as we were staying at the Inn and wanted to enjoy the fire pit, down by the stream. This place reminds me of a bar that I find myself in, whenever I go to Northern WI… friendly staff, nothing fancy but, always there to fill up your beer when its empty and be part of the fun. Accommodations: you’ve got three options here — rooms, cabins or camping. I camped one night and had a room the second as I had a long drive home and didn’t want to spend two hours packing my gear before I left. The rooms are nothing fancy but, they are clean and comfortable — I didn’t see the cabins but, from the group I was with heard nothing but positives. This place has the best shower(the one on the left), in a shared(for campers) bathroom I’ve ever experienced. Better than some Hiltons I’ve stayed in… true story.
